Abstract (EN)

Poly(HEMA-co-EGDMA) microparticles were synthesized by using suspension polymerization at different ratios of the monomer, 2-hydroxy ethyl methacrylate (HEMA) and the crosslinker, ethylene glycol dimethacrylate (EGDMA) at 70 °C for 3 hours with stirring at 350 rpm. The redox couple ammonium persulfate (APS) and N,N,N',N-tetramethylene diamine (TEMED) was used as the initiator. Magnesium oxide (MgO) was used as the stabilizer. Ratios of monomer and crosslinkers were altered to synthesise different microbeads of poly(HEMA-co-EGDMA) with different crosslinking ratios. The swelling behaviour of the microparticles was analysed in three different buffer solutions: acetate buffer at pH 2.0, phosphate buffer at pH 7.4 and pH 11 at 37 °C. In addition, loading of flurbiprofen and methylene blue into the microparticles and their release characteristics were investigated. Drug loaded and unloaded samples were analysed by FT-IR spectroscopy and scanning electron microscopy (SEM).
